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
558 17064794868 36 7874
48326194111 002069 17900
48326194111 002069 17900
736 9338199 75817211308
All about undefined
Interested in learning more?
48326194111 002069 17900
736 9338199 75817211308
See more
147 259100
363582 1905787122 1164 5095 766521
See more
384 543566200 798729009
504110508 29071903 61
See more